What Are Rare Earth Metal Magnets?
At the core of modern technology and industry are rare earth metal magnets. Unlike traditional magnets, which often comprise ferrite or AlNiCo alloys, these magnetic components leverage the unique properties of rare earth elements—primarily neodymium (Nd), samarium (Sm), dysprosium (Dy), and praseodymium (Pr).
Highlights of Rare Earth Metal Magnets
- Superior Magnetic Strength: Outperforms ferrite and AlNiCo by orders of magnitude—key for miniaturization and efficiency.
- Exceptional Thermal Stability: Handles extreme temperatures, making them ideal for aerospace, automotive, and defence applications.
- Corrosion Resistance: Advanced coatings contribute to durability, extending magnet life.
- Enabling Miniaturization: Their strength allows creation of smaller, lighter, and more efficient electronic equipment and machinery.
- Broad Industrial Applications: Ranging from electric vehicles (EVs), wind turbines, and MRI scanners, to precision guidance systems in defence.

Critical Elements: Nd, Sm, Dy, and Pr—The Building Blocks of Power
Understanding rare earth metal magnets starts by examining the unique elements that form their basis. The most widely used in industry today are:
- Neodymium (Nd): The backbone of the powerful NdFeB (neodymium-iron-boron) magnets.
Applications: Electric motors, wind turbines, mag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), smartphones, drones, and hard drives. - Samarium (Sm): Used in SmCo (samarium-cobalt) magnets for exceptional thermal resistance.
Applications: High-temperature environments, aerospace, defence guidance systems, and high-stability sensors. - Dysprosium (Dy) & Praseodymium (Pr): Added to improve temperature stability and strength.
Applications: Electric vehicle (EV) motors, specialized defence applications, and advanced electronics.

From Mining to Magnet: The Value Chain Explained
The journey of rare earth element magnetic metals—from mining to high-performance magnet—is a testament to technological innovation and environmental responsibility. The process includes several critical steps:
-
Extraction:
- Rare earth elements (REEs) are not typically found in concentrated deposits; instead, they are dispersed throughout complex ores. Mining requires advanced geological surveys and responsible extraction strategies to minimize environmental impact.
- Cutting-edge carbon footprinting tools can help track the environmental impact of extraction operations in real time.
-
Processing:
- Chemical treatments and specialized techniques are required to isolate REEs from other minerals—often using environmentally-sensitive processes.
- Advanced facilities and supply chain management are necessary, especially as global demand surges.
-
Material Engineering:
- After isolation, rare earth materials are alloyed, compressed, and sintered into magnet components tailored for specific industry and defence applications.

Comparison Table of Rare Earth Metal Magnets: Types, Innovations, and Industrial Impact
| Magnet Type | Key Element(s) | Estimated Magnetic Strength (Tesla) | Primary Applications | Recent Innovations (since 2020) | Industrial Impact Level |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Neodymium-Iron-Boron (NdFeB) | Neodymium (Nd), Iron (Fe), Boron (B) | 1.0–1.4 T | Electric motors, wind turbines, electronics, MRI scanners, EVs | Grain boundary diffusion, reduced heavy rare earth usage, nanostructuring for coercivity, corrosion-resistant coatings | High |
| Samarium-Cobalt (SmCo) | Samarium (Sm), Cobalt (Co) | 0.9–1.1 T | High-temp motors, defence guidance, aerospace, precision sensors | Enhanced high-temp reliability, process energy reduction, nano-alloying for stability | High |
| Neodymium-Praseodymium Alloy (NdPr) | Nd, Pr, Fe, B | 0.9–1.2 T | EV motors, advanced robotics | Pr incorporation for improved thermal range, resource optimization | Medium–High |
| Neodymium-Dysprosium Blend (NdDyFeB) | Nd, Dy, Fe, B | 1.2–1.3 T | High-coercivity motors, defence modules, wind turbines | Reduced Dy use via grain engineering, improved operation in severe climates | High |
| Cerium-Doped Rare Earth Magnets | Cerium (Ce), Nd/Sm, Fe, B | 0.75–1.0 T | Low-cost electronics, large-scale magnetic assemblies | Resource substitution, cost-effective manufacturing for non-critical uses | Medium |

Infrastructure, Transportation & Energy: Driving Sustainability
Rare earth metal magnets are the hidden foundation behind the world’s transition to sustainable energy and transit systems. Here’s why:
-
Wind Turbines:
- 92% of advanced wind turbines now use rare earth-based permanent magnets for higher efficiency, lighter generators, and improved energy output.
- Innovations in NdFeB and NdDyFeB magnets allow for gearless turbine designs, boosting operational reliability and lifespan.
-
Electric Vehicles (EVs) & Trains:
- EV motors are highly dependent on neodymium-based magnets for unparalleled power-to-weight ratios, essential for range and torque performance.
- Samarium-cobalt variants are increasingly integrated in high-speed rail and public transit systems, reflecting the evolving landscape of global transportation.
-
Urban Infrastructure:
- Magnetic sensors and actuators based on rare earth metals are omnipresent in safety, automation, and energy regulation for smart cities.
Defence & Emerging Technologies: The Quest for Superiority
Defence systems have become increasingly reliant on rare earth element magnetic metals—their exceptional properties underpin next-generation military technology:
-
Precision-Guided Missiles & Drones:
- Over 80% of defence-grade missiles use neodymium magnets, which ensure accurate, compact, and energy-efficient guidance systems.
- Samarium-cobalt magnets withstand intense heat and vibration, guaranteeing mission-critical reliability in aerospace and naval environments.
-
Advanced Radar & Communications:
- Rare earth magnets enable the miniaturization of high-power radar antenna actuators, boosting stealth, and counter-stealth capabilities.
-
Stealth & Field Equipment:
- Specialized materials and coatings improve corrosion resistance, providing durability in harsh and corrosive environments.
